Stateline journalists illuminate the big challenges and policy trends that cross state borders. We cover health care, education, the environment and other issues that shape our daily lives — and can be influenced by unseen forces.

Can states, and a little bit of faith, convert church land into affordable housing?
As churches face declining attendance, faith leaders and lawmakers see new hope: using religious land to build affordable housing across the U.S.
